Understanding Fiber Optic Transceivers: A Beginner's Guide
Fiber fiberglass modules are critical elements in current network infrastructure. These small units allow the transmission of information over glass cables. Essentially, a transceiver performs two roles: it accepts presented information and changes them towards electrical signals for the associated system, and simultaneously it translates electrical signals to light beams for here sending through the fiber line. Several variations of transceivers exist to manage multiple lengths and signal rates, making them very flexible for a broad spectrum of applications.

Troubleshooting Common Issues with Optical and Fiber Transceivers
Addressing common difficulties with light transceivers often necessitates a systematic process. First , confirm the real links – ensure optic cables are tightly seated and clear of defects. Afterward, assess the transmit level; a weak signal might suggest a damaged receiver or a cable problem . Additionally, inspect indicators for unusual status, which can pinpoint specific error modes . Finally, consider swapping with a known good receiver to determine whether the issue lies within the component itself.
